Write a polynomial function f of least degree that has rational coefficients, a leading coefficient of 1, and the given zeros;
–2, 1, 2

Respuesta :

kevinwen2008 kevinwen2008
  • 02-11-2017
f(x)= 1(x-1)(x+2)(x-2)=x^3-x^2-4x+4
